Summary: pronate in Brief
The verb 'pronate' [proh-neyt] means to turn the palm or sole of the foot downward or inward. It is often used in medical and athletic contexts, such as when a physical therapist instructs a patient to pronate their wrist during an exercise or when discussing proper running form to avoid over-pronating the feet.
